How I Work

Therapy with me is collaborative and straightforward.
We start by understanding what’s happening right now - your stress, your patterns, the things you want to shift, and then build tools that fit your values and your life.

I draw from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T), mindfulness, and other evidence-based approaches that help people move toward what matters most instead of getting stuck in struggle.

I believe insight alone isn’t enough. Real change comes from learning new ways to act on that insight, moment by moment, until life starts to feel more aligned.

Why Men’s Health

Over the years I noticed how few spaces truly invite men to talk openly about stress, sex, or body image without shame. Many were told to “handle it” or “man up,” and by the time they come to therapy they feel isolated and exhausted. Creating a setting where those conversations feel safe, normal, and productive has become one of the most meaningful parts of my work.
